Pens and Rangers
Yesterday was a great day for hockey here in Pittsburgh, the Pittsburgh Penguins even gave out free banners saying so. That was until the third period when Matt Cooke took a five-minute penalty and a game misconduct. I was really upset that we would have to kill off a five-minute penalty.
The score was tied at one, the Rangers were on the power play, then Kunitz scored on a shorthanded breakaway giving the Penguins a 2 to 1 lead. I was thinking we can still whether this penalty and win the game.
Then we received an additional four minute high-sticking penalty, basically giving the Rangers a nine minute five on three power play.......... There was no recovery, the Penguins lost 5 to 3 to the New York Rangers and the referee's on home ice.
The only thing great about Sunday was the nochos and jalapeno peppers. Now we're all waiting to hear if Cooke will receive a fine or a suspension, what else can go wrong for the Penguins this season?
